Job Summary:

We are seeking a highly organized and detail-oriented Benefits Administrator to manage and oversee daily benefits operations. This role will involve administering employee benefits programs, including enrollments, life status changes, COBRA, disability claims, and 401(k) support. The ideal candidate will ensure compliance with regulations, maintain accurate benefits data, and provide exceptional support to employees regarding plan changes and eligibility. Responsibilities also include processing leave-of-absence requests, coordinating benefits communication materials, and performing audits to ensure data integrity. Experience with various benefits offerings, a solid understanding of applicable laws, and proficiency in HRIS systems is essential for success in this position.

Duties/Responsibilities:
  • Manage daily benefits administration, including employee enrollments, life status changes, COBRA, terminations, beneficiaries, disability, accident and death claims, rollovers, distributions, loans, hardships, and compliance testing.
  • Ensure accurate benefits data in the HRIS for vendor eligibility updates.
  • Perform quality checks and audits of benefits-related data to maintain integrity.
  • Provide support to employees on benefits claims, plan changes, and eligibility.
  • Coordinate the design, distribution, and presentation of benefits materials for orientations, open enrollment, and summary plan descriptions.
  • Address benefits inquiries from employees and managers regarding plan provisions, enrollments, and status changes.
  • Administer leave-of-absence requests, including medical, personal, disability, and FMLA paperwork.
  • Interpret and apply FMLA and ADA regulations concerning leaves of absence and disabilities.
  • Respond to 401(k) inquiries, assist with enrollments, plan changes, and contribution adjustments.
  • Support acquisition-related benefits integration and cross-entity assessments.
  • Provide reconciliation reports for billing and allocation of group plan charges.
  • Document and maintain procedures for all assigned benefits processes.
  • Ensure compliance with applicable government regulations and timely, accurate reporting.
  • Oversee maintenance of employee benefits files, group benefits database, and payroll records.
  • Process monthly billings, preparing vouchers for payment of administrative fees for all group plans.
  • Assist with plan audits and actuarial assessments, preparing and organizing relevant data.
